Birmingham Officials Announce Building Spree

Construction News Image
Birmingham city officials have announced an "unprecedented" office development spree to meet demand from firms flocking to the city.

Over 1 million sq ft of office development is planned to be completed from 2017.

The proposal is part of Birmingham's plan to turn itself into a global financial services hub by 2030.

Council Leader Sir Albert Bore said: "This is an important part of our plan to turn Birmingham into a global city within 20 years.

"We’re investing on an unprecedented scale to entice businesses here, and the sheer scale of planned development is attracting financial firms from across the world."

In 2014, £630 million was transacted in office space deals within the city centre.

HSBC has made plans to move its new ring-fenced head office to Birmingham.

The bank has purchased the 210,000 sq ft Arena Central site, with work beginning this summer and HSBC occupying the development from early 2018.

Antonio Simoes, Chief Executive Officer of HSBC UK: "We have been looking at options for the head office of our ring-fenced bank for some time. It became clear to us that Birmingham would be the right location."

Chief Executive of investment agency Marketing Birmingham, Neil Rami, said: "Birmingham has worked incredibly hard to transform itself into a prime destination for financial and professional services firms.

"Those firms demand and need world-class office space, and the city is providing that on an unprecedented scale."

Development will be centred around the Colmore Business District, with the city's £600 million Snow Hill plan adding skyscrapers and transforming the skyline of the area.

Work is due to begin on the 400,000 sq ft Three Snowhill building, which will offer new office, retail and leisure space.

The first phase of the £500 million Paradise regeneration project will see 330,000 sq ft of office space delivered in 2018.
